原文:Java服務CPU飆到99%問題排查

最近生產環境中出現了一起CPU突然飆升的事件,下面介紹一下 CPU飆升問題排查的過程和解決方法。 該方案參考自:https: www.jianshu.com p e c be ,感謝路遙Neo的分享 一 查看導致CPU飆升的線程 首先需要定位到是服務里的那些線程導致CPU飆升的。具體查找方法: 在服務器上通過命令行輸入 top 命令可以查到服務的進程號。 輸入top回車,然后按下大寫M按照mem ...

2019-04-12 16:24 0 959 推薦指數:

查看詳情

主機cpu突然高,如何快速排查問題

[問題發現] 使用zabbix軟件監控服務器時發現cpu突然異常,在業務主機上使用top命令查看系統的整體運行情況,使用top命令后發現mysqld占用CPU特別高,初步判斷可能是mysqld出現問題,需要排查: [排查步驟] Step1: 登錄oneapm ai ...

Tue Jul 30 18:40:00 CST 2019 3 1722
Linux環境下使用Arthas排查cpu問題

生產環境cpu高的原因 linux命令查看top -c 1.CAS修改值失敗,沒有控制自旋次數,導致一直自旋不斷重試,非常消耗cpu資源 2.雲服務器被黑客攻擊,植入了挖礦程序:端口不能夠被外網訪問 3.程序死循環:控制循環次數 4.服務器被DDOS攻擊:限流、ip黑名單、圖形 ...

Sat Nov 27 02:50:00 CST 2021 0 93
CPU高,頻繁GC,怎么排查

處理過線上問題的同學基本上都會遇到系統突然運行緩慢,CPU 100%,以及Full GC次數過多的問題。當然,這些問題的最終導致的直觀現象就是系統運行緩慢,並且有大量的報警。 本文主要針對系統運行緩慢這一問題,提供該問題排查思路,從而定位出問題 ...

Fri Nov 08 17:36:00 CST 2019 0 409
CPU高,頻繁GC,怎么排查

作者:愛寶貝丶 來源:my.oschina.net/zhangxufeng/blog/3017521 處理過線上問題的同學基本上都會遇到系統突然運行緩慢,CPU 100%,以及Full GC次數過多的問題。當然,這些問題的最終導致的直觀現象就是系統運行緩慢,並且有大量的報警。 本文 ...

Thu May 21 16:34:00 CST 2020 0 5507
系統CPU高和GC頻繁,如何排查

處理過線上問題的同學基本上都會遇到系統突然運行緩慢,CPU 100%,以及Full GC次數過多的問題。當然,這些問題的最終導致的直觀現象就是系統運行緩慢,並且有大量的報警。本文主要針對系統運行緩慢這一問題,提供該問題排查思路,從而定位出問題的代碼點,進而提供解決該問題的思路。 對於線上系統 ...

Wed Feb 19 23:36:00 CST 2020 0 1027
記一次生產環境docker服務CPU排查

今天早上,運維同學發現生產某個服務 CPU 持續高,於是開始進行排查: 1、首先使用 top 命令,查看 CPU 占用高的進程,得到進程 ID    2、根據上一步找到的進程ID,ps -ef | grep [進程ID] 找到對應程序    3、進入程序對應docker容器 ...

Sat Dec 25 01:25:00 CST 2021 0 1148
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M